Why TDS Compliance Is More Than Just Paperwork

When we talk about the impact of TDS return filing on your company’s financial health, we are really talking about risk mitigation and operational efficiency. In India, Tax Deducted at Source (TDS) is a mechanism where the government collects tax at the very point of income generation.

As a deductor, you are essentially an unpaid tax collector for the government. If you fail to discharge this duty correctly, the consequences go far beyond simple paperwork errors. It touches upon your cash flow, your reputation, and your ability to secure future funding or loans. Proper accurate reporting ensures that your books are clean and ready for audits, which is essential for maintaining the financial health of company operations in the long run.

The Hidden Costs of Negligence

Many entrepreneurs only wake up to the importance of compliance when they receive a notice from the Income Tax Department. By then, the impact on financial health has already begun. Let’s look at why timely filing is non-negotiable:

Financial Penalties and Interest: Under Section 234E, a late fee of ₹200 per day is levied until the return is filed. Furthermore, interest under Section 201(1A) starts ticking from the date the tax was deductible until the date it is actually paid. These costs can pile up silently, eating into your profit margins.

Disallowance of Expenses: This is a major one. If you deduct TDS but fail to deposit it, or fail to file returns, the Income Tax Act allows the department to disallow a significant portion of your business expenses (often 30%). This artificially inflates your taxable profit, leading to a much higher tax outgo than necessary.

Damage to Creditworthiness: Banks and investors look at your tax compliance record during due diligence. A history of missed deadlines or pending notices suggests poor management, which can jeopardize your access to credit.

How Accurate Reporting Safeguards Your Cash Flow

Maintaining compliance is not just about avoiding penalties; it is about strategic cash management. When you engage in timely filing, you eliminate the risk of sudden, unplanned cash outflows caused by retrospective tax demands.

The Lifecycle of TDS Management

Deduction: Deducting the correct percentage based on the nature of the payment and the payee's status.

Deposit: Ensuring the tax reaches the government treasury within the stipulated timelines.

Filing: Submitting the TDS return, which acts as a bridge between your accounting records and the government database.

Reconciliation: Ensuring that the TDS credit reflects in the deductee's Form 26AS, preventing disputes.

By automating these processes, you ensure that your tax regulations burden is lightened, allowing your finance team to focus on revenue-generating activities rather than firefighting tax notices.

Strategic Benefits of Proactive Tax Management

When your company is compliant, you aren't just following the law; you are building a sustainable foundation. A positive impact of TDS return filing on your company’s financial health manifests in several ways:

Improved Cash Flow Forecasting: Knowing exactly when your tax payments are due allows you to plan your working capital effectively.

Better Vendor Relations: When you file your returns correctly, your vendors receive their TDS certificates (Form 16A) on time. This allows them to claim their tax credits seamlessly, fostering trust and long-term partnerships.

Peace of Mind: Nothing beats the confidence of knowing that your tax profile is pristine. It allows you to enter new financial years with a clear slate.

Frequently Asked Questions

What happens if I file my TDS return late?

The primary consequence is a late fee of ₹200 per day. Additionally, you are liable to pay interest on the tax amount that was not deposited on time. Continuous non-compliance can lead to more stringent scrutiny from tax authorities.

Can I correct a mistake in my TDS return after filing?

Yes, you can file a 'Revised Return' to correct errors made in the original filing. However, it is always better to get it right the first time to avoid the administrative burden and potential scrutiny.

Does TDS filing affect my Income Tax audit?

Absolutely. During an income tax audit, the auditor checks whether TDS was deducted and deposited as per the law. Discrepancies here can lead to heavy disallowances of business expenses, which directly impacts your tax liability.
